Cleaning machine capable of rotating at multiple angles
Technical Field
The utility model relates to a cleaning machine technical field especially relates to a but multi-angle rotating's cleaning machine.
Background
In zoos, homes, or other settings, animal cages are often used as habitats for various types of animals. Since animals are usually the place where some bacteria are bred, it is necessary to frequently clean the cages as cages where they live for a long time, which are usually full of bacteria harmful to the environment and human body.
In the use process of the cleaning machine in the market, a lot of stains are attached after the cleaning machine is frequently used, the situation that hidden corners cannot be cleaned occurs, and meanwhile, a lot of bacteria are still remained after the cleaning machine is frequently used.

Drawings
FIG. 1 is a schematic structural view of a multi-angle rotary washing machine according to the present invention;
FIG. 2 is a schematic structural view of part A of a multi-angle rotary washing machine according to the present invention;
fig. 3 is a schematic view of a top view structure of a multi-angle rotating cleaning machine according to the present invention.
In the figure: the cleaning machine comprises a supporting plate 1, a cleaning box 2, side bristles 3, sliding plates 4, springs 5, top bristles 6, vertical plates 7, placing plates 8, a bottom plate 9, a telescopic motor 10, a first plate 11, a second plate 12, a third plate 13, an extrusion block 14, a first shaft 15, an annular groove 16, a second shaft 17, a first belt 18, a third shaft 19, a second belt 20 and a cam 21.

In the utility model, in use, the cage is clamped in the placing groove, then the placing plate is fixed through screws, water is added into the cleaning machine through the liquid inlet hole, then the telescopic motor 10 is started, the telescopic motor 10 is controlled through the control switch, the telescopic motor 10 is powered by the storage battery, the output shaft of the telescopic motor 10 drives the bottom plate 9 to move, the bottom plate 9 drives the vertical plate 7 to move, the vertical plate 7 drives the placing plate 8 to move, the placing plate 8 drives the placing groove to move, thereby driving the cage to move up and down, the periphery of the cage is fully contacted with the side bristles 3, the periphery of the cage is effectively cleaned, the output shaft of the telescopic motor 10 drives the first plate 11 to move, the first plate 11 drives the second plate 12 to move, the second plate 12 drives the third plate 13 to move, the third plate 13 drives the extrusion block 14 to move, extrusion piece 14 drives primary shaft 15 through ring channel 16 and rotates, primary shaft 15 drives secondary shaft 17 through first belt 18 and rotates, secondary shaft 17 drives third axle 19 through second belt 20 and rotates, third axle 19 drives cam 21 and rotates, cam 21 extrudes slide 4 and drives slide 4 and move, slide 4 extrusion spring 5, slide 4 drives the contact plate and moves, the contact plate drives top brush hair 6 and moves, make top brush hair 6 at horizontal round trip movement, top brush hair 6 carries out abundant cleaning to the top of cage utensil, the cleaning efficiency is high, wash thoroughly.
